The cost of basics for infant triplets


OMH, AJH, HRH Chilling out. 
When we got over the initial shock of finding out we were having naturally occurring triplets (I still think we haven’t realized it yet) the first thing we said to each other was how in the hell are we going to pay for this. We got on the internet and started to search we couldn't of been the first couple to have them and it has to be somewhere. We couldn't find anything more than don’t worry things will work out. Well for all those to be parents panicking out there here is what it cost us to have infant triplets. Disclaimer: Not all the costs, housing, childcare, transportation, and sanity for mom and dad  are here those topics will be coming this is just the basics.

Reducing the Cost

Off Brand wipes and diapers: Try different brands of diapers and wipes to see what works best, while Elmo is cute does he really have to be on the outside or your kids diaper? We found Target brand diapers to be just as good as the name brand and had about a 1/3 of the cost of the name brand. They even go on sale once and a while, and if you aren't scared of getting hacked they offer 5% off with the Red Card right? 

Stock pile before babies are born (if you can): Now if you are reading this before your baby (or babies) are born go to the store right now and buy a big thing of diapers a wipes! Start stocking up, we were lucky enough to have some space in the basement every payday before the boys came we went to Sam's club and bought a box of diapers usually size 1 or larger, and a box of wipes. We didn't have to buy wipes or diapers for months after the boys came home which helped when the formula was recalled and we could only buy the liquid form (twice the price of the powdered) Note on the formula: we couldn't buy this before hand since we didn't know what kind they would need, soy, or milk based, colic, etc.... 

Coupons, Discount Sites: Pampers and Huggies both offer rewards programs beg and plead your friends for their codes to earn free diapers and wipes. Check places like www.coupon.com who often times have 1 or 2 dollar off coupons. Also scope out local grocery stores that are still silly enough to offer double coupons up to a dollar, this is a great trick for the wipes. Have your friends print the coupons from the sites too, or co-works, the more the better!

Swap and Trade: On more than one occasion the boys had to change their formula leaving us with pounds of it sitting around. Same with diapers they would go to bed in a size 1 and wake up needing a 2. Craigslist is a great place to unload these items and to pick up some. There are other parents out their who are in the same situation and you can find if for a discount. Hey every little bit helps.
